Transaction a17ee41c3b02abdbda54883a0a2f577774510f5cc57d390c760ef86bf6ba8311

51 Input
2 Outputs
  • a17ee41c3b02abdbda54883a0a2f577774510f5cc57d390c760ef86bf6ba8311:0
  • value  955604
    address  16ftEqfmHaKfAhKSSdXmTRAATWwTzixRrZ
  • a17ee41c3b02abdbda54883a0a2f577774510f5cc57d390c760ef86bf6ba8311:1
  • value  2000000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s